Details

The scheme "Tiatr Script Writing Workshop" is a state-level cultural scheme by the Kala Academy, Department of Art and Culture, Government of Goa. The objective of the scheme is to enrich and promote the writing skills of Tiatr playwrights and to have a healthy and constructive discussion on various aspects of Tiatr script writing amongst the Tiatr writers, participating institutions and artistes. All the Goan tiatr playwrights, artistes and institution representatives, besides experts invited by Kala Academy, are eligible to participate. A hall with infrastructural facilities is made available free of charge. Experts are paid honorarium and travelling expenses. Lunch and refreshments are provided to all participants.

Application Process

Offline

  • The interested institutions must apply on plain paper/letterhead to the Member Secretary, Kala Academy, providing all the relevant particulars and details.
  • The application must be submitted within the stipulated date declared by Kala Academy every year.

Authority to Receive Applications: Member Secretary, Kala Academy.
Selection Criteria/Procedure: Experts decided by the Advisory Committee. All participants who have applied in response to the press communique.
Authority for Redressal of Grievances: Member Secretary/Chairman, Kala Academy, Goa.
